Adjusted Alert Level 1 Lockdown In Numbers – 28 November 2021

  • 1 600 – an average of new daily COVID-19 cases recorded in the last seven days, by 28 November 2021.
  • 500 – new daily COVID-19 cases recorded in the previous week.
  • 275 – new daily COVID-19 cases recorded the week before that.
  • Around 2% to 9% – the rise in the proportion of positive COVID-19 tests in less than a week, by 28 November 2021.
  • Over 25 million – vaccines doses administered in South Africa since government launched the public vaccination programme in May 2021, by 28 November 2021.
  • 41% – adult South Africans who have received at least one vaccine dose, by 28 November 2021.
  • 35.6% – adult South Africans who are fully vaccinated against COVID-19, by 28 November 2021.
  • 57% – people 60 years old and above who are fully vaccinated, by 28 November 2021.
  • 53% – people aged between 50 and 60 who are fully vaccinated, by 28 November 2021.
  • More than six months – the period after many of the healthcare workers in the Sisonke trial were vaccinated and are now being offered Johnson & Johnson booster doses.
  • 750 – maximum number of people permitted to gather indoors.
  • 2 000 – maximum number of people permitted to gather outdoors.
  • 100 – maximum number of people permitted at a funeral.
  • 72 – hours of travel within which travellers must produce a negative Polymerase Chain Reaction test.
